The Cannondale serial number is typically located on the underside of the bike frame near the crankset or bottom bracket. You may need to flip the bike over to locate it.

What is the importance of Cannondale bike serial numbers and how can they be used to identify and track a specific Cannondale bike?

Cannondale bike serial numbers are important for identifying and tracking specific bikes. They are unique to each bike and can be used to verify ownership, report theft, and track warranty information. By registering the serial number with Cannondale or a bike registry, owners can help recover stolen bikes and ensure proper maintenance and service.

How can I decode a Cannondale serial number?

To decode a Cannondale serial number, look for the alphanumeric code stamped on the frame near the bottom bracket. The first letter represents the year of manufacture, the following two digits indicate the production week, and the remaining digits are the unique identifier for that specific bike model. You can also contact Cannondale customer service for assistance in decoding the serial number.
